Dr. Ranjit Jagtap’s Ram Mangal Heart Foundation: A Beacon of Hope for Cardiac Patients

Posted on September 5, 2024 By

Pune (Maharashtra) [India], September 5: The Ram Mangal Heart Foundation, founded by renowned cardiologist Dr. Ranjit Jagtap, has emerged as a beacon of hope for cardiac patients across India. With its mission to provide accessible and affordable cardiac care to underprivileged communities, the foundation has made significant strides in transforming the landscape of cardiac healthcare in the country.

Dr. Ranjit Jagtap, a distinguished cardiologist with over three decades of experience, established the Ram Mangal Heart Foundation with a vision to bridge the gap in cardiac care accessibility. His expertise in performing complex cardiac procedures and his commitment to social welfare have been the driving forces behind the foundation’s success.

Since its inception, the Ram Mangal Heart Foundation has achieved numerous milestones, including the recent completion of over 4,079 cardiac surgeries, making it the first unit in Pune to reach this remarkable feat. The foundation offers a comprehensive range of services, from preventive care to advanced surgical interventions, ensuring that patients receive holistic cardiac care regardless of their economic background.

Under the leadership of Dr. Ranjit Jagtap’s daughters, Aditi Jagtap and Poulami Jagtap, who serve as directors, the foundation has continued to thrive and innovate.
